From the publisher

Acclaimed in all six prior editions for being clear, concise, and comprehensive, Hurley's A CONCISE INTRODUCTION TO LOGIC covers all of the standard topics for any Introductory Logic course in neatly-packaged learning units. Known for its concise, direct style that emphasizes clarity, this market-leading text avoids the peculiar quirks, technicalities, and wordiness of other logic texts. Integrated technology such as a CD-ROM, Web-based material, and InfoTrac College Edition make for a complete teaching and learning system.
